The Blues finally put the POWER back into the power play last night against the 'hawks. PP goals from Kariya and Walt on sweet feeds from Stempy and Boyes and we're back in business!

Prior to last night, the 'note had been scuffelling along at a 9.something % clip. 2 fer 20 something (research smesearch) and OH fer eleven since rook Erik Johnson scored the game winner against LA.

Not having the two Eric/ks on the blueline for the PP has been a problem to say the least, so resident coaching genius Andy Belichick Murray decided to throw his 4 best forwards on the first unit (Paul, John, George, and Ringo er I mean Paul, Keith, Brad and Lee) and viola! 2 fer 3 with that third attempt coming late in the game whilst sitting on a two goal lead.

It may very well be that their success can be attributed to this new stratagy or it can be attributed to the fact that the Blackhawks stink shorthanded. The latter was very evident on the second goal when they left Tkachuk all alone in front of the net with one d-man (Duncan Keith maybe?) chasing the puck into the corner and the other d-man nowhere to be found.

We will find out how good the new Blues power play is in their next game; a home tilt vs Minnesota.
